Improving Shoreline Preparedness Strategies

Facing the intensifying impacts of climate change – namely rising sea levels, increased storm surges, and coastal erosion – communities are increasingly implementing innovative methods to bolster their ocean ability to recover. These strategies encompass a wide range of options, from “gray” infrastructure like seawalls and breakwaters – though these can sometimes have unintended ecological consequences – to “green” infrastructure involving the restoration or creation of natural habitats such as mangroves, salt marshes, and dune systems. Furthermore, proactive planning and adaptive management practices, including land-use regulations that restrict development in vulnerable areas, relocation assistance for at-risk populations, and the development of early warning systems for severe weather events, are becoming essential components of a comprehensive adaptation approach. Ultimately, a holistic and integrated framework that considers both engineering and ecological elements – and actively involves local communities in the planning process – is key to safeguarding coastal areas for future generations.

Coastal Infrastructure Design & Analysis

The growing demand for marinas and offshore installations necessitates a rigorous approach to coastal infrastructure planning and evaluation. This critical process involves detailed assessment of geotechnical factors, including current loads, sediment dynamics, and potential effects on vulnerable ecosystems. Advanced analysis techniques, often employing computational methods, are applied to forecast structural performance under various conditions and to improve engineering for durability. Furthermore, the long-term upkeep demands and linked costs are carefully considered, ensuring a sustainable and budget-friendly solution.

Beach Protection Engineering

Coastal erosion poses a significant hazard to communities and infrastructure worldwide. Beach protection construction encompasses a broad click here range of approaches aimed at mitigating these effects. These can include “hard” structures like revetments, which physically deflect wave action, alongside “soft” approaches such as beach restoration involving the addition of sediment to combat loss and stabilize the coastline. Increasingly, bioengineering methods, utilizing natural elements like vegetation, are being integrated for a more sustainable and ecologically sensitive form of safeguarding. Ultimately, effective coastal protection construction requires a thorough assessment of the local geology and careful analysis of both environmental and economic factors.

Shoreline Ground Investigations

Understanding the complex subsurface conditions along seaside areas is paramount for safe and durable infrastructure development. Seaside geotechnical assessments go beyond typical ground exploration techniques, requiring a more specialized approach. This often involves incorporating factors like wave action, saltwater penetration, and the presence of loose sediments, such as sand and mud. Typical methods employed include dynamic penetration testing, borehole logging, geophysical analyses, and laboratory evaluation of soil and rock samples to determine their strength and response under different conditions. Reliable data obtained from these assessments directly influence design parameters and construction techniques, minimizing the risk of collapse and ensuring the longevity of coastal structures like piers, breakwaters, and thoroughfares. Furthermore, ongoing assessment is often suggested to detect potential changes over time due to erosion or other geologic processes.
